Semolina porridge is coarsely ground wheat groats, which are made from durum wheat.

Semolina is quite often used for preparing various dishes - it can be used not only for porridge, but also for cheesecakes and dumplings.

The prepared porridge contains a lot of vitamins B, K, alpha-tocopherol, niacin and PP.
